1

私はクリスタルレポートのデザインに取り組んでいます。1 ページに 2 つのテーブルを表示する必要があります。(つまり、各ページに 2 つの詳細セクションがあります)。

両方のテーブルには、互いに独立したレコードがあります。たとえば
、表 1 の列は次のとおりです。

|Item No | Item Name | Date | Qtty Sold | Selling Price |  

表 2 の列は次のとおりです。

Item No | Item Details | RemainingQtty |

表 1 には 30 行、表 2 には 5 行あります

誰かがこれを達成する方法を手伝ってくれますか?

どうもありがとう、

4

1 に答える 1

3

解決済み

2 つのテーブルに表示する両方のデータをレポートする単一のクエリをお勧めします(UNION を使用します。両方のクエリには、同じ数\タイプの列が必要です)。余分な列をTable追加してそれを呼び出し、値を1またはに強制します2

レポートの中身

  • GROUPレポートに基づいて作成します(テーブル 1 のすべてのレコードが上部に表示され、テーブル 2 のレコードが下部に表示されます)。
  • データを適切に表示するために2DETAILと 2のセクションを作成するGROUP HEADER
  • この抑制ルール{Command.Table}=1を使用して、正しいGROUP HEADERおよびDETAIL

サンプル レポートへのリンクは次のとおりです http://beativoi.altervista.org/opentech/DoubleTable.rpt


テーブル値に基づいてレコードをソートし、2 つの詳細セクションを作成します

于 2012-10-03T09:28:16.920 に答える